Stearns, Henry Gould
MILITARY SERVICE
Age: 20, credited to Swanton, VT
Unit(s): 1st VT INF, 7th VT INF, 11th VT INF
Service: enl 5/2/61, m/i 5/9/61, MSCN, Co. A, 1st VT INF, m/o 8/15/61; enl 11/22/61, m/i 2/12/62, 1SGT, Co. F, 7th VT INF, comn 2LT, 8/28/62 (9/25/62), resgd 1/27/63; enl 1/1/64, m/i 1/4/64, Pvt, Co. E, 11th VT INF, tr to Co. A 6/24/65, m/o 8/25/65
See Legend for expansion of abbreviations
VITALS
Birth: 11/08/1831, Berkshire, VT
Death: 03/15/1919
Burial: Oakland Cemetery, St. Paul, MN

Webmaster's Note: The 11th Vermont Infantry was also known as the 1st Vermont Heavy Artillery; the names were used interchangably for most of its career
